Mech Maintenance Engg (Steel Industry Exp)
Posted 16 days ago
Job Viewed
Job Description
Manufacturing Industry
Profile - Mechanical Maintenance Engineer
Qualification - B.Tech / M.Tech / Diploma - Mech.
Salary - Upto 4.2 LPA
Experience - For B.Tech - Min. 5+ yrs. in steel industry , steel pipes manufacturing industry
Experience - For Diploma - Min. 8+ yrs. in steel industry , steel pipes manufacturing industry
Location- Pithampur ,MP
Job Description
Develop and implement preventive maintenance schedules for mechanical equipment.
Conduct condition monitoring of critical machinery (e.g., rolling mills, furnaces, conveyors, and pipe welding machines).
Utilize predictive maintenance techniques (vibration analysis, thermography, oil analysis) to prevent failures.
Diagnose and troubleshoot mechanical failures in steelmaking and pipe manufacturing equipment.
Repair and replace defective components (bearings, gears, hydraulic/pneumatic systems, etc.).
Minimize downtime by ensuring quick response to machinery failures. Oversee the installation of new machinery, ensuring alignment with operational requirements.
Perform test runs and commissioning of new equipment.
Coordinate with vendors and OEMs for technical support.Ensure all maintenance activities comply with industry safety regulations (OSHA, ISO 45001).
Conduct safety inspections and enforce proper usage of PPEs.
Implement Lockout/Tagout (LOTO) procedures to prevent accidents.
